President of India, Smt. Droupadi Murmu extended heartfelt greetings to citizens and followers of Bhagwan Buddha worldwide on the eve of Buddha Purnima.
In her message, the President highlighted the sacred significance of the day, which marks the birth, enlightenment, and Mahaparinirvana of Bhagwan Buddha. She emphasised that his eternal teachings of compassion, non-violence, peace, and knowledge continue to guide humanity.
President Murmu noted that in a world facing multiple challenges, the ideals of Bhagwan Buddha inspire people to walk the path of tolerance, peace, and mutual harmony. She urged citizens to imbibe his values and contribute to building a peaceful, inclusive, and just society.
The message reaffirmed the relevance of Buddha’s philosophy in modern times, underscoring its role in fostering unity and global harmony.
